Esta publicación cubre información fundamental sobre los microcontroladores, incluidos sus tipos, usos y cómo seleccionar el adecuado para sus proyectos. Ya sea un principiante o un desarrollador experimentado, este artículo le proporcionará información valiosa sobre estos componentes esenciales de la electrónica moderna.
¿Qué microcontrolador se utiliza?
El microcontrolador utilizado en un proyecto depende en gran medida de la aplicación y los requisitos específicos. Algunos microcontroladores populares incluyen:
- Arduino Uno: basado en ATmega328P, es ampliamente utilizado por principiantes debido a su facilidad de uso y amplio soporte de la comunidad.
- Microcontroladores PIC: Desarrollados por Microchip Technology, son conocidos por su robustez y se utilizan comúnmente en sistemas integrados.
- Serie STM32: estos microcontroladores ARM Cortex-M son los preferidos para aplicaciones que requieren mayor potencia de procesamiento y periféricos.
- ESP8266/ESP32: Populares en proyectos de IoT, estos microcontroladores ofrecen capacidades Wi-Fi integradas, lo que los hace ideales para aplicaciones en red.
- Microcontroladores AVR: Utilizados en diversas aplicaciones, especialmente en sistemas embebidos, debido a su simplicidad y flexibilidad.
¿Cuál fue el primer microcontrolador?
A menudo se considera que el primer microcontrolador fue el Intel 4004, lanzado en 1971. Era un microprocesador de 4 bits capaz de realizar tareas aritméticas y de control básicas. Diseñado principalmente para calculadoras, el Intel 4004 marcó el comienzo de la informática integrada y condujo al desarrollo de microcontroladores más avanzados durante las décadas siguientes.
¿Qué es un microcontrolador y para qué sirve?
Un microcontrolador es un circuito integrado compacto diseñado para gobernar una operación específica en un sistema integrado. Normalmente contiene:
- CPU: La unidad central de procesamiento que ejecuta instrucciones.
- Memoria: Tanto ROM (memoria de solo lectura) para almacenar firmware como RAM (memoria de acceso aleatorio) para almacenamiento temporal de datos.
- Puertos de E/S: para interactuar con varios periféricos como sensores, motores y pantallas.
Los usos de los microcontroladores incluyen:
- Aplicaciones automotrices: gestión de funciones como control del motor, aire acondicionado y sistemas de entretenimiento.
- Electrodomésticos: dispositivos operativos como microondas, lavadoras y termostatos.
- Automatización industrial: Control de maquinaria, seguimiento de procesos y adquisición de datos.
- Electrónica de consumo: Habilitación de dispositivos inteligentes como televisores, cámaras y consolas de juegos.
¿Cuáles son los microcontroladores más utilizados?
Los microcontroladores más utilizados en diversas aplicaciones incluyen:
- Arduino Uno (ATmega328P): Popular entre aficionados y educadores para la creación de prototipos y el aprendizaje.
- Microchip PIC: Ampliamente utilizado en aplicaciones comerciales por su fiabilidad y sencillez.
- Serie STM32: ganando popularidad en aplicaciones más avanzadas debido a su rendimiento y flexibilidad.
- ESP8266/ESP32: Se utiliza con frecuencia en proyectos de IoT por sus capacidades de Wi-Fi integradas.
- Texas Instruments MSP430: Conocido por su bajo consumo de energía y comúnmente utilizado en dispositivos portátiles.
¿Cómo elegir un microcontrolador?
Elegir el microcontrolador adecuado para un proyecto implica varias consideraciones:
- Requisitos de la aplicación: comprender las tareas específicas que debe realizar el microcontrolador, como la velocidad de procesamiento, el tamaño de la memoria y el soporte de periféricos.
- Entorno de desarrollo: considere la disponibilidad de herramientas de software, bibliotecas y soporte comunitario para programar el microcontrolador.
- Consumo de energía: evalúe si el proyecto requiere un funcionamiento de bajo consumo, especialmente para dispositivos que funcionan con baterías.
- Costo: determine su presupuesto y compare los precios de diferentes microcontroladores que cumplan con sus requisitos.
- Tamaño y factor de forma: asegúrese de que el microcontrolador pueda ajustarse a las limitaciones físicas de su proyecto, incluidas las dimensiones de la placa y la disposición de los pines.
Esperamos que este artículo te haya ayudado a aprender sobre los microcontroladores, sus tipos y cómo elegir el adecuado para tus proyectos. Creemos que esta explicación le ayudará a tomar decisiones informadas en sus diseños electrónicos.